How Statistical Models Work in Practice

In our rapidly evolving world, the use of statistical models has become indispensable in making informed decisions across various fields. As practitioners and enthusiasts of data science, we often find ourselves marveling at how these models transform raw data into meaningful insights.

Together, we embark on a journey to demystify the practical workings of statistical models, delving into the intricate processes that enable them to:

  • Predict outcomes
  • Identify trends
  • Inform strategies

Our collective experience has shown us that while the theoretical foundations are crucial, it is the real-world applications that truly bring these models to life.

We will explore the various stages of model development, providing a comprehensive understanding of how these tools function outside the confines of textbooks:

  1. Data Collection and Preprocessing
  2. Model Selection
  3. Model Validation

By sharing our insights, we aim to empower others to harness the power of statistical models in their respective domains.

Data Collection Process

In the data collection process, we gather relevant information systematically to ensure our statistical models are accurate and reliable. As a community, we understand the importance of this step, knowing that our shared success depends on it. By collecting data thoughtfully, we lay a solid foundation for everything that follows, including data preprocessing, which prepares our data for analysis. It’s like setting the stage for a great performance; every detail matters.

We also recognize that the quality of our data influences our model’s effectiveness. That’s why we employ cross-validation during the model building phase. This technique allows us to test our model’s ability to generalize to new data, ensuring that our results aren’t just a fluke. By iterating together, we refine our models and improve their accuracy.

Finally, using performance metrics, we evaluate how well our models perform. This shared journey, from data collection to model evaluation, strengthens our community and helps us make more informed decisions. Together, we’re building a future where data-driven insights empower us all.

Data Preprocessing Techniques

Data Preprocessing

Before diving into analysis, we meticulously clean and transform our data to ensure it’s ready for accurate modeling. Data preprocessing is a crucial step, similar to preparing a garden for planting—without it, the results might not flourish.

Key tasks in this process include:

  • Handling missing values
  • Normalizing variables
  • Encoding categorical features

Data Splitting and Cross-Validation

Once the data is prepared, we split it into training and testing sets. This allows us to perform cross-validation, which is our method of checking the model’s reliability and ensuring it generalizes well to unseen data.

By using cross-validation, we can:

  1. Identify potential overfitting
  2. Make necessary adjustments

Performance Metrics

As we progress, computing performance metrics becomes essential. These metrics tell us how well our model is doing and help us understand its strengths and weaknesses. Key metrics include:

  • Accuracy
  • Precision
  • Recall

Through these steps, we build a robust foundation, ensuring our community’s efforts in data science lead to fruitful insights and decisions.

Factors Influencing Model Selection

When selecting a statistical model, we must consider various factors that can significantly impact its effectiveness and applicability to our specific problem.

Data Preprocessing

Properly preprocessing our data is crucial to ensure that the model can learn effectively and provide accurate predictions. We should:

  • Clean the data to remove noise and errors.
  • Normalize the data to scale it appropriately.
  • Transform the data to suit the chosen model’s requirements.

These steps create a solid foundation for analysis.

Cross-Validation

Incorporating cross-validation into our model selection process is essential. It helps us assess how well our model will perform on unseen data, providing insight into its generalization capabilities. By splitting our data into training and validation sets, we can:

  • Ensure our model isn’t overfitting.
  • Boost the model’s reliability and trustworthiness.

Performance Metrics Evaluation

Evaluating performance metrics is a crucial step. We should consider metrics like:

  1. Accuracy
  2. Precision
  3. Recall
  4. F1 Score

These metrics help us gauge how well our model aligns with our goals.

By focusing on these factors, we can foster a sense of community as we collaboratively build robust and reliable statistical models.

Comparative Analysis of Models

To effectively choose the best statistical model for our needs, we must perform a comparative analysis that evaluates each model’s strengths and weaknesses.

This process begins with careful data preprocessing to ensure our models receive clean and relevant data.

By coming together as a community of data enthusiasts, we can share insights and best practices, fostering a sense of belonging and collaboration in our work.

Next, we assess models using performance metrics such as:

  • Accuracy
  • Precision
  • Recall

These metrics provide us with a clear picture of how well a model performs in specific scenarios, allowing us to make informed decisions. We prioritize models that consistently deliver reliable results, aligning closely with our project’s goals.

Furthermore, cross-validation plays a crucial role in our analysis by verifying model stability across different data subsets. This step reassures us that our chosen model isn’t just a one-hit wonder but a consistent performer.

Together, we can confidently select the most suitable model for our collective success.

Cross-Validation Methods

Data Preprocessing

Data preprocessing is a crucial initial step in model development. It transforms raw data into clean, structured formats, which reduces noise and enhances the predictive power of models. Effective preprocessing sets the stage for successful cross-validation.

K-Fold Cross-Validation

One popular cross-validation method is k-fold cross-validation. The process involves:

  1. Splitting the dataset into ‘k’ subsets or folds.
  2. Training the model on ‘k-1’ folds.
  3. Validating the model on the remaining one fold.
  4. Rotating through the folds until each subset has served as a validation set.

This method helps prevent overfitting and ensures the model remains versatile across different data portions.

Stratified Cross-Validation

Another approach is stratified cross-validation, which is particularly useful for imbalanced datasets. By maintaining the distribution of target classes within each fold, this method ensures an unbiased model evaluation.

Together, these cross-validation techniques allow for confident assessment of model performance metrics, fostering a sense of shared achievement within the analytics community.

Performance Metrics Evaluation

Understanding how well our models perform is crucial for making informed adjustments and improvements. When we dive into performance metrics, we’re not just looking at numbers; we’re part of a community striving for accuracy and reliability in our predictive models.

Data Preprocessing Techniques

Incorporating data preprocessing techniques ensures our data is clean and ready, which lays the foundation for robust model evaluation.

Cross-Validation

Cross-validation plays a pivotal role in our process.

  • It helps us verify that our model’s performance isn’t just a fluke but rather consistent across different data subsets.
  • This step is essential for identifying overfitting and underfitting, common pitfalls we aim to avoid.

Performance Metrics

Performance metrics, such as:

  1. Accuracy
  2. Precision
  3. Recall
  4. F1-score

become our guiding stars. They offer insights into how well our model predicts outcomes and highlight areas needing refinement.

By understanding these metrics, we’re empowered to:

  • Collaborate effectively
  • Share insights
  • Collectively enhance our modeling efforts

This fosters a sense of unity and purpose in our work.

Model Fine-Tuning Approaches

To enhance our models’ predictive power, we focus on fine-tuning techniques that optimize hyperparameters and refine algorithm performance. By embracing a collaborative approach, we ensure our models reflect the community’s diverse needs.

We begin with data preprocessing, a vital step to transform raw data into a usable format. This process includes:

  • Cleaning the data
  • Ensuring accuracy
  • Maintaining consistency

Data preprocessing fosters trust in our models.

Next, we employ cross-validation, which allows us to evaluate model robustness by partitioning data into subsets. This technique helps us:

  1. Validate the model’s performance across different samples
  2. Reduce the risk of overfitting
  3. Increase generalization

This shared understanding of model strengths and weaknesses unites us in our pursuit of excellence.

Finally, we rely on performance metrics to guide us in selecting the best model configurations. These metrics help us:

  • Quantify the model’s effectiveness
  • Ensure our efforts lead to tangible improvements

Together, we strive to refine our models, strengthening our shared analytical capabilities.

Practical Implementation Considerations

When implementing statistical models, we must consider computational resources, scalability, and real-world constraints to ensure successful deployment. These factors are crucial for our models to perform efficiently and effectively.

Data preprocessing is a significant step as it prepares our data for analysis by:

  • Handling missing values
  • Normalizing variables

This ensures our model’s accuracy. We need to work together to refine these processes to build robust systems.

Cross-validation is another essential aspect, allowing us to evaluate our model’s performance consistently and avoid overfitting. By splitting our data into training and testing sets, we can assess how well our model generalizes to new data. It’s a collaborative effort that strengthens our model’s reliability.

Performance metrics are our guideposts, helping us measure the model’s success in meeting the desired outcomes. Common metrics include:

  1. Accuracy
  2. Precision
  3. Recall

These metrics provide insight into areas needing improvement. Together, we can optimize our models for real-world challenges, fostering a sense of belonging in our shared pursuit of excellence.

What are the ethical considerations when using statistical models in decision-making processes?

When using statistical models in decision-making, ethical considerations are crucial.

Key Ethical Considerations:

  • Fairness: Ensure that the models do not unfairly disadvantage any individual or group. This involves:

    • Identifying and mitigating biases in data collection and model design.
    • Regularly auditing model outcomes for discriminatory patterns.
  • Transparency: Maintain clarity in how models are developed and used. This includes:

    • Providing clear documentation of model assumptions and processes.
    • Communicating the limitations and potential impacts of the model.
  • Accountability: Take responsibility for the decisions made using statistical models by:

    • Establishing clear governance structures.
    • Monitoring decision outcomes and being ready to make necessary adjustments.

Steps to Uphold Ethical Standards:

  1. Bias Mitigation: Regularly assess and adjust models to address any bias.
  2. Data Integrity: Ensure the data used is accurate, up-to-date, and relevant.
  3. Harm Prevention: Evaluate potential harm to individuals or groups and take steps to minimize it.
  4. Continuous Evaluation: Regularly review and refine models to align with ethical standards.

By focusing on these principles, we can promote trust in our decision-making practices and ensure that our use of statistical models is both effective and ethical.

How do statistical models handle real-time data updates and adjustments?

When real-time data updates occur, statistical models adapt by incorporating the new information to refine their predictions.

They adjust their parameters based on the incoming data, allowing for more accurate and up-to-date insights.

This constant recalibration ensures that the models remain relevant and effective in dynamic environments.

By staying responsive to changes, statistical models provide us with timely and valuable guidance for decision-making.

What are the common pitfalls in interpreting the results of statistical models?

Interpreting the results of statistical models can be tricky.

Sometimes, we fall into common pitfalls such as:

  • Overfitting the data
  • Mistaking correlation for causation
  • Ignoring outliers

It’s essential to approach the results with a critical eye, considering:

  1. The limitations of the model
  2. The assumptions made during the analysis

By being mindful of these pitfalls, we can ensure that our interpretations are accurate and meaningful for decision-making.

Conclusion

In conclusion, statistical models play a crucial role in real-world applications.

By carefully collecting and preprocessing data, selecting the right model, and evaluating its performance using cross-validation and metrics, you can make informed decisions.

Fine-tuning the model and considering practical implementation aspects further enhance its effectiveness.

Embracing these practices will help you harness the power of statistical models for better decision-making and problem-solving in various fields.